We're seeking a Network Administrator to support mission-critical operations at Creech AFB Nevada—a role that puts you at the technological heart of the U.S. Air Force's remotely piloted aircraft (RPA) operations.
What You’ll Be Doing :
Step into a fast-paced, high-stakes environment where you’ll:
- Assist with installations, upgrades, and mission-critical support for Air Force RPA Operations Centers.
- Ensure around-the-clock connectivity and video dissemination across multiple secure networks.
- Configure LANs/WANs and firewalls, and develop implementation plans that deliver real results.
- Troubleshoot and resolve network issues, all while documenting and maintaining key systems.
- Adapt quickly to shifting priorities and complex technical puzzles—with independence and precision.
What You Bring to the Table: (Basic Qualifications):
- Security+ certification (per DoD 8570.01).
- An active Top Secret/SCI clearance.
- A Bachelor’s degree is required in a related field and 3+ years of hands-on experience. Additional experience and certifications may be considered in lieu of a degree.
- Familiarity with Cisco IOS, IP routing, long-haul transport, and NSA Type 1 crypto devices.
- A solid grasp on C4ISR operations and tactical networking.
- Strong analytical, documentation, and communication skills—plus the drive to lead and learn.
Preferred Qualifications
- Military C5ISR experience.
- Hands-on MQ-9 operations center networking knowledge.
- CCNA certification and/or Cisco coursework.
- IP Multicast, fiber/copper cabling standards, and TACLANE experience.
- Fluency with Juniper and Linux platforms.
Note: This role involves shift work to support 24/7 operations.
